Europe IP Telephony Market Summary

As per Market Research Future analysis, the Ip Telephony market size was estimated at 6.75 USD Billion in 2024. The ip telephony market is projected to grow from 7.24 USD Billion in 2025 to 14.66 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035

Europe IP Telephony Market Drivers

Advancements in Network Infrastructure

The ongoing improvements in network infrastructure across Europe are significantly impacting the ip telephony market. The expansion of high-speed internet access, including fiber-optic networks, is enabling more businesses to adopt ip telephony solutions. Enhanced bandwidth and reduced latency contribute to improved call quality and reliability, which are critical factors for organizations considering a transition to ip-based communication. As network capabilities continue to evolve, the ip telephony market is likely to see increased adoption rates, as businesses seek to leverage these advancements for better communication solutions.

Cost Efficiency and Operational Savings

The ip telephony market in Europe is experiencing a surge in interest due to the cost-saving potential of VoIP solutions. Businesses are increasingly recognizing the financial benefits associated with transitioning from traditional telephony systems to ip-based communication. By leveraging ip telephony, organizations can reduce operational costs by up to 30%, as they eliminate the need for extensive hardware and maintenance associated with legacy systems. This financial incentive is driving many companies to invest in ip telephony solutions, which not only enhance communication but also contribute to overall business efficiency and profitability.

Regulatory Compliance and Data Protection

In Europe, stringent regulations such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) have heightened the focus on data security within the ip telephony market. Companies are compelled to adopt communication solutions that ensure compliance with these regulations, which has led to an increased demand for secure ip telephony systems. The market is witnessing a shift towards solutions that offer end-to-end encryption and robust data protection features. This trend is likely to influence purchasing decisions, as organizations prioritize vendors that can demonstrate compliance and security capabilities, thereby shaping the competitive landscape of the industry.

WebRTC: Dominant vs. Digital Signal Processing: Emerging

In the current Europe IP telephony market, WebRTC is establishing itself as a dominant technology due to its capabilities that facilitate real-time communication directly in web browsers without the need for dedicated plugins. This ease of use, combined with significant backing from major technology players, positions WebRTC at the forefront of IP telephony advancements. Conversely, Digital Signal Processing (DSP) is an emerging technology focusing on the manipulation of audio signals to improve voice call quality and experience. While DSP is crucial for enhancing sound clarity in telephony, it primarily operates behind the scenes, contrasting with WebRTC's user-facing functionalities. As the demand for high-quality audio over IP networks increases, DSP's relevance continues to grow, albeit at a slower pace than the rapidly evolving WebRTC.

Key Players and Competitive Insights

The ip telephony market is currently characterized by a dynamic competitive landscape, driven by rapid technological advancements and increasing demand for unified communication solutions. Major players such as Cisco Systems (US), Avaya (US), and Microsoft (US) are strategically positioned to leverage their extensive portfolios and innovative capabilities. Cisco Systems (US) focuses on enhancing its cloud-based offerings, while Avaya (US) emphasizes customer experience solutions through its recent investments in AI technologies. Microsoft (US) continues to integrate its Teams platform with telephony services, thereby reinforcing its market presence. Collectively, these strategies not only enhance their competitive edge but also shape the overall market dynamics, fostering an environment ripe for innovation and collaboration.In terms of business tactics, companies are increasingly localizing their operations and optimizing supply chains to enhance efficiency and responsiveness. The competitive structure of the market appears moderately fragmented, with a mix of established players and emerging startups. This fragmentation allows for diverse offerings and competitive pricing, yet the influence of key players remains substantial, as they set industry standards and drive technological advancements.
In October Cisco Systems (US) announced a strategic partnership with a leading European telecommunications provider to enhance its cloud telephony services. This collaboration is expected to expand Cisco's reach in the European market, allowing it to offer tailored solutions that meet local regulatory requirements. Such partnerships are crucial for navigating the complexities of regional markets and enhancing service delivery.
In September Avaya (US) launched a new AI-driven analytics tool designed to optimize customer interactions across various communication channels. This tool aims to provide businesses with actionable insights, thereby improving customer satisfaction and operational efficiency. The introduction of such innovative solutions underscores Avaya's commitment to enhancing user experience and maintaining a competitive edge in the market.
In August Microsoft (US) unveiled a significant update to its Teams platform, integrating advanced telephony features that facilitate seamless communication for remote and hybrid work environments. This update not only strengthens Microsoft's position in the ip telephony market but also reflects the growing trend towards digital transformation in workplace communication. By continuously evolving its offerings, Microsoft is likely to attract a broader customer base and enhance user engagement.
